Fried Squids a la Australia

Ingredients

  • 1 kg squids
  • frying oil

Marinade

  • 2 tablespoons soy sauce
  • 1 teaspoon ginger, finely chopped
  • 2 garlic, cloves squeezed through
  • 3 eggs

For breading

  • 150 g maize
  • 150 g Wheat flour (soft)
  • 2 teaspoons Vegeta no MSG added
  • black pepper, coarsly ground

For serving

  • 250 g fresh cucumbers
  • 100 ml sweet chili sauce
  • minced coriander

Preparation

  1. Cut squids into rings. Combine eggs, garlic, ginger and soy sauce and stir, add squids and marinate them for about an hour.
  2. Piece by pieace of marinated squids turn to coat with a mixture of flour, Vegeta no MSG added and pepper and fry in the deep oil for several minutes.
  3. Cut cucumbers into slices, arrange on a plate and in the middle put fried squids. Pour a sauce over squids.

Serving: Serve warm, sprinkle with coriander.

Advice: It is important that when frying squids do not fry to many at once.
